Output 66b1405f2b81a66d238a043d36c95fb08da76bcf502740f9328a6fe2c05a2db2:77

value
2925482
script pubkey
OP_0 OP_PUSHBYTES_32 5ca7adf4a44480044783c523365da0c4e01e5ac53e96112244dc397d291191fa
address
bc1qtjn6ma9ygjqqg3urc53nvhdqcnspukk986tpzgjymsuh62g3j8aq0auqpz
transaction
66b1405f2b81a66d238a043d36c95fb08da76bcf502740f9328a6fe2c05a2db2
spent
true